[Claim for Utility Model Registration] A piezoelectric element is affixed to the inner surface of the bottom of a cylindrical metal case with an open end and an electrical insulator that supports a pair of lead terminals that are electrically connected to the piezoelectric element. In an airborne ultrasonic transducer in which a terminal plate is provided to cover the opening and the inside of the metal case has a sealed structure, the inner surface of the bottom part is provided with a terminal plate located outwardly from the outer circumferential surface of the piezoelectric element and approximately at the node line. An airborne ultrasonic transducer characterized in that an elastic adhesive is applied along the length of the transducer.
